What does Currie mean and where does it come from?

Currie is a name of Scottish origin, often derived from a place in Edinburgh called Currie. In some cases, it might refer to the Scots Gaelic ‘Cùraidh’, which alludes to medicine or healing professions. Historically, it has been used both as a surname and as a first name.
